CREATION RULES -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- - You MUST READ the plot and the rules/guidelines for the site before creating your first character. I don't know how many times I receive questions which answers are clearly written in the rules and the plot. I understand that some times it's easy to misinterpret or forget something in the rules, but if you have at least read them through once, it will be greatly appreciated.
- Your character must be of a reasonable age; for example, a leader must be at least 40 moons because it would be unrealistic for a really young cat to get the position of leader.
- Do not be afraid to make a cat older than 50 moons. Remember: 60 moons is equivalent to 5 years old, since one moon equals one month. For some reason, many people want to make only cats that are less than 30 moons old (which means there are a bunch of two-year-olds running around).
- Because we would like to keep our site as traditional and as similar to the Warriors series as possible, your cat cannot be born to loners, rogues, kittypets, or out-of-clan parents unless you purchase it from the shop. It's unrealistic, and the Clan cats are extremely hostile towards most non-Clanborn cats.
- Most special or unique traits or appearances need to be purchased in the shop as well.
- Try to keep your history as believable as possible; nobody's characters are more important or special than others.
- You cannot claim a past leader or deputy as your character's parent(s) unless it was approved by an admin.
- Make sure you purchase a kit from the shop if you want to make a bio for one because we don't want a bunch of parentless kits running around.
- All Clan cats must have traditional names
- Feel free to PM one of the admins about any exceptions to the rules if you have any creative plot ideas.
